The Registan was the heart of the ancient city of Samarkand of the Timurid dynasty.
Is was a public square, where people gathered to hear royal proclamations and a place of public executions.
There are three medresses on the registan: The Ulug Beg Medresse (1417-1420),grandson Timur,the Tilya-Kori (1646-1660) and the Sher-Dor medresse (1619-1636).
The decoration of the Sher-Dor is not as refined as that on the Ulug Beg.
